How to Install and Uninstall yaggo Package on Debian 11 (Bullseye)

Last updated: May 01,2024

1. Install "yaggo" package

Please follow the guidance below to install yaggo on Debian 11 (Bullseye)

$ sudo apt update $ sudo apt install yaggo

2. Uninstall "yaggo" package

Please follow the steps below to uninstall yaggo on Debian 11 (Bullseye):

$ sudo apt remove yaggo $ sudo apt autoclean && sudo apt autoremove
